About the Program
IFS EAM Program a strategic initiative to implement IFS Cloud for Enterprise Asset Management. The program encompasses work management, asset management, and supply chain management business processes. The program will provide exciting opportunities for professionals skilled in IFS EAM to engage in high-impact projects shaping Exelon's digital future.
Role Summary
The IFS EAM Cloud Functional Consultant will support Client's EAM processes and functional design efforts in the implementation of IFS Cloud. The consultant will engage with business stakeholders, capture requirements, design functional solutions, and collaborate with technical teams to ensure successful delivery. This role requires deep expertise in IFS EAM modules and strong business process knowledge across asset-intensive industries.
Key Responsibilities
- Collaborate with business and IT stakeholders to gather, analyze, and document requirements related to EAM business processes.
- Design functional solutions in IFS Cloud to support work management, asset management, and supply chain management.
- Configure IFS EAM Cloud modules to align with business requirements and best practices.
- Prepare functional design specifications for technical development teams.
- Participate in workshops, solution demonstrations, and design sessions.
- Perform fit-gap analysis and develop solutions for identified gaps.
- Support data migration mapping, validation, and reconciliation activities for EAM data.
- Develop and execute functional test plans; support User Acceptance Testing (UAT).
- Provide expertise in IFS Cloud best practices and advise on process improvements.
- Troubleshoot functional issues and work with technical teams for resolution.
- Contribute to training materials and end-user documentation.
- Support cutover planning and post-go-live stabilization activities.
